Check Miter Saw Calibration With a Speed Square — Then Reset the Scale to Match

Saws arrive square from the factory and lose it in transit. Check the blade against a 12-inch speed square while it's fully extended, correct the blade, then loosen the miter scale and shift it so zero lines up with the pointer.

The Problem

Miter saws leave the factory calibrated. Then they get loaded into trucks, jostled across job sites, and occasionally dropped — and nothing about the saw tells you it's no longer cutting square. You find out from a miter joint that won't close.

There's a second, sneakier version of the same problem: even after you've squared the blade, the printed miter scale may no longer agree with it, so the saw cuts a true 90 while the pointer sits somewhere other than zero.

The Technique

  1. Extend the blade fully — pull the saw head all the way out on its slides — before checking anything. A blade that reads square at one point in its travel can drift across the rest of it.
  2. Set a 12-inch speed square against the fence and the blade. The longer edge is doing real work here: a short square can sit flush against a blade that's meaningfully out over a full cut. Look for daylight between the square and the blade body.
  3. Adjust the blade to the fence with the saw's own adjustment until the square shows no gap, and lock it down.
  4. Re-zero the scale. Loosen the screws holding the miter scale, shift it slightly so the zero mark and the red indicator arrow line up with the saw in its now-true position, and retighten.
  5. Repeat the square check to confirm nothing moved while you were tightening.
Pro tip: Step 4 is the one that gets skipped, and it's what makes the calibration usable day to day. A saw that cuts square only when the pointer says 0.4° is a saw you'll get wrong the first time you're working fast.

Recalibrate Your Miter Saw to a True 90 With a Framing Square

A miter saw that cuts 90.4 or 89.3 degrees when it says 90 is nearly useless. Loosen the fasteners that hold the saw's alignment to its stops, square the blade to the fence with an accurate framing square, and lock it back down.

The Problem

A miter saw that cuts 90.4 degrees when the scale says 90 poisons everything downstream — every butt joint gaps on one side, every four-piece frame accumulates the error into a corner that won't close, and you end up blaming your technique for what's actually the tool. Saws drift out of square from transport, from drops, and sometimes straight out of the box, and most people never check.

The Technique

The fix is fussy but simple in shape: free the saw's alignment, square it to something you trust, and lock it back down.

  1. Unplug the saw (or pull the battery).
  2. Set an accurate framing square against the fence and the blade body — flat against the plate, not touching any teeth, since the set of the teeth will throw off the reading.
  3. Find and loosen the fasteners that hold the saw's rotation true to its detent stops — the screws or bolts that fix the fence (or the detent plate, depending on the saw) in relation to the blade.
  4. With everything just loose enough to move, carefully bring the saw to a perfect 90 degrees against the square.
  5. Retighten the fasteners in that position, then re-check with the square — tightening can shift things, so confirm rather than assume.

Check it once in a while, not just once: a saw that gets loaded in and out of a vehicle earns a recheck every few months.

Pro tip: The truth test for any miter saw is the flip test: crosscut a wide board, flip one half over, and butt the two cut ends together against a straightedge. Any error in the saw shows up doubled in the seam — a gap you can see and measure, with no scale or square to argue with.
Safety note: Do all of this unplugged. You'll have hands on the blade and fence repeatedly, and a miter saw's trigger is exactly where you grab to move the head.
